Oakley Court is an acute inpatient psychiatric unit, providing care to working age male adults from Bedfordshire. Oakley court houses two inpatient facilities, Ash and Willow wards, which are 19 and 11 bedded wards, respectively.

Symptoms of anxiety can include worries and fears that can lead to us avoiding certain things. It can also cause a physical response where we might feel short of breath, notice our heart racing, or feel sweaty and shaky.
